TICKET: Config drift on resize workers — for Thursday sync

The `pixelcrush` batch-resize CLI is producing inconsistent output across the Marrowgate worker pool. Three workers emit JPEGs at the old quality setting; two apply the new sharpening pass. Root cause: config was hand-edited on hosts during the outage two weeks ago and never reconciled.

Proposal: wipe local overrides, redeploy from the canonical profile, add a drift check to the nightly audit.

The canonical configuration is reproduced below.

service settings:
[pelius]
port = 7000
region = north-2
host = pelius.tolvaqhq.internal
team = casax
timeout_ms = 2000
retries = 1

Gatewarden's validator plugin system only loads plugins whose manifests are signed with the registry key generated in this ceremony. Future maintainers: rotate this key annually, and re-sign all first-party validator manifests within the same maintenance window, or ingestion will reject them. Store the public half in the `gatewarden-registry` repo and confirm two maintainers verify the fingerprint aloud. The private half is sealed in the ceremony vault, which reopens only with the recovery passphrase below.

unlock words, fawig-bagef: olidor-holir-istox-holath-tamys-quenion-giliel

MEMO — Korvell Systems

To: Incoming Director, Fieldworks Division

Effective immediately, all hiring in Fieldworks is frozen. Open requisitions cancelled; contractor renewals need my sign-off. Headcount stays flat through year-end. Exceptions only for the Brindlemoor site safety roles. Reasoning is partly budget, partly strategic. The strategic part is not for circulation beyond you.

confidential, yagaf-kaguf: The eastern region missed its Kasok quota by 57.3 percent last quarter. Rusielek Works plans to raise the Kelix list price by 37.6 percent in February. The pricing group signed off on a budget of $308.5 million for Project Quenwyn. The renewal with Norwynax Foods closes at $199.4 million a year, 2.4 percent above the last contract.

Hey — quick handover on Spokeshuffle, our bike-share rebalancing tool. The van-routing job runs every 20 minutes; if support gets tickets about docks showing "pending rebalance" forever, it's usually the optimizer timing out on the Harborville zone. Just requeue the zone from the admin panel — no restart needed. Full playbook is in the support wiki. Ongoing ownership sits with the colleague named below.

signatory, yahog-yahop: Holwyn Wenox